How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Westchester?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Westchester Studio Apartments | $2,094 | $1,095 | $3,808 |
| Westchester 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,123 | $1,132 | $10,000+ |
| Westchester 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,945 | $2,025 | $10,000+ |
| Westchester 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,417 | $1,275 | $7,073 |
| Westchester 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,081 | $3,500 | $5,895 |
